Sapphirian

LGBTQ-alphabet

The term “Sapphirian” refers to a specific gender alignment within the Quartz System. This alignment describes individuals who identify as both masculine and neutral. The Sapphirian identity allows people to express their gender in a way that blends masculine traits with a neutral perspective, creating a unique experience of gender.
